The main entrance to Duxford airfield, Spring 1945. Officers and enlisted men are walking from the living site areas across the A505 Royston-Newmarket public road. The Officers’ Mess building is on the extreme right, on the far side of the road. The sentry hut notice warns that military vehicles are not to leave the technical site unless on official business, This location is currently the staff entrance of IWM, Duxford.
